repo.or.cz
/
voodoo-lang.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Add .s to .SUFFIXES in test/Makefile
2012-10-05
in
g
lorion
Add
.
s to
.
SUFFIXES
i
n test/Mak
e
f
ile
commit
|
commitdiff
|
tree
2012-09-17
inglor
i
on
Adde
d
test case for auto-wo
r
d
s
a
nd ma
d
e it pass on
.
.
.
commit
|
commitdiff
|
tree
2012-09-16
i
n
gl
o
rion
Fix i386 code generator so
t
h
at all tests
pas
s
commit
|
commitdiff
|
tree
2012-09-15
inglo
r
io
n
Implem
e
n
te
d
auto-b
y
t
es on AMD64
commit
|
commitdiff
|
tree
2012-09-10
inglo
r
ion
Ne
w
E
n
vironmen
t
cla
s
s
.
T
ests pass on AMD64
commit
|
commitdiff
|
tree
2012-02-05
inglorion
More
t
ests for set with at-express
i
on
s
commit
|
commitdiff
|
tree
2012-02-05
inglorion
Allow set to
assign to at
-
ex
p
ressio
n
s
commit
|
commitdiff
|
tree
2012-02-05
inglorion
Se
t
version to
1
.
1-dev
commit
|
commitdiff
|
tree
2012-01-29
ingl
o
rion
Also t
e
st error
text in
t
est_par
s
er
.
rb
commit
|
commitdiff
|
tree
2012-01-29
inglorion
Made p
a
rser
a
ble to report mu
l
tiple errors per c
a
ll
.
.
.
commit
|
commitdiff
|
tree
2012-01-29
ingl
o
rion
Refactored test
.
rb s
o
tha
t
p
ass_te
s
t and f
a
il_test
.
.
.
commit
|
commitdiff
|
tree
2012-01-26
inglorio
n
Set
version to
1
.
0
.
1
commit
|
commitdiff
|
tree
2012-01-26
inglorion
ad
d
ed some test
s
for the parser
and fixe
d
so
m
e
b
ugs
commit
|
commitdiff
|
tree
2012-01-26
ingl
o
rion
Rest
r
uctured tests so that
t
es
t
s for
v
alidato
r
an
d
.
.
.
commit
|
commitdiff
|
tree
2012-01-14
ing
l
orion
Add
e
d d
o
c/feat
u
res
.
html
commit
|
commitdiff
|
tree
2012-01-06
inglorion
Added more tests for
at-ex
p
ressions
commit
|
commitdiff
|
tree
2012-01-06
inglo
r
io
n
Updat
e
d tests
to deal wit
h
new f
e
atu
r
es
commit
|
commitdiff
|
tree
2012-01-06
i
n
g
lor
i
on
Added features bits-per-
w
ord, byte-ord
e
r
a
n
d bytes
.
.
.
commit
|
commitdiff
|
tree
2012-01-06
inglorion
Updated doc
u
mentation for
parser
commit
|
commitdiff
|
tree
2012-01-06
inglo
r
ion
R
efa
c
t
o
red valid
a
tor
commit
|
commitdiff
|
tree
2012-01-06
i
n
glor
i
on
Made sp
a
cing in tests more co
n
s
istent
commit
|
commitdiff
|
tree
2012-01-06
i
ngl
o
rion
Added 201
2
to list
o
f yea
r
s in COP
Y
ING
commit
|
commitdiff
|
tree
2012-01-06
inglor
i
on
U
p
dated manpage
a
n
d README
commit
|
commitdiff
|
tree
2012-01-06
inglorio
n
Ru
n
tests in paral
l
e
l
commit
|
commitdiff
|
tree
2012-01-06
inglori
o
n
Updat
e
d list
o
f
years in
C
OP
Y
ING
commit
|
commitdiff
|
tree
2012-01-06
i
nglorion
Added --versio
n
o
p
tion to
v
oodoo
c
.
commit
|
commitdiff
|
tree
2012-01-06
in
g
lorion
Removed
s
u
pport
and
tests for old code
g
enerator API
commit
|
commitdiff
|
tree
2012-01-06
inglorion
Se
t
version
number t
o
1
.
0
.
0
commit
|
commitdiff
|
tree
2012-01-06
i
nglorion
A
d
ded test
s
for
sup
p
orted languag
e
ve
r
sion
commit
|
commitdiff
|
tree
2012-01-06
inglor
i
on
Docume
n
ted that featu
r
es and
h
as_feature? methods
a
re
.
.
.
commit
|
commitdiff
|
tree
2012-01-06
inglo
r
ion
Move
d
features
and has_feat
u
re? from Voodoo m
o
dule
.
.
.
commit
|
commitdiff
|
tree
2011-12-17
i
n
glorion
Merg
e
b
ra
n
ch 'master' into experimental
commit
|
commitdiff
|
tree
2011-12-15
i
nglorion
Ma
d
e test driver flu
s
h stdout before running test program
commit
|
commitdiff
|
tree
2011-12-15
inglorion
i
3
86_
n
as
m
_
g
ene
r
ator: added missing r
e
q
uire for nasm_generator
commit
|
commitdiff
|
tree
2011-12-15
i
n
g
l
orion
Made
t
est
driver flus
h
stdout before running
test p
r
og
r
am
commit
|
commitdiff
|
tree
2011-12-15
inglori
o
n
i386_
n
asm_generat
o
r: added missi
n
g requ
i
r
e fo
r
nasm_generator
commit
|
commitdiff
|
tree
2011-08-29
inglorio
n
Updat
e
d language specifi
c
ation
commit
|
commitdiff
|
tree
2011-08-29
inglorion
validat
o
r:
g
e
t-byte
a
nd get-word are expressions, not
.
.
.
commit
|
commitdiff
|
tree
2011-08-25
i
n
g
lori
o
n
Fixe
d
more typos
commit
|
commitdiff
|
tree
2011-08-25
inglori
o
n
R
emoved TODO and fixed s
o
me typos in MIPS
assembly
.
.
.
commit
|
commitdiff
|
tree
2011-08-25
i
n
g
lorion
R
e
m
o
ved men
t
i
o
n
of "i3
8
6
"
f
r
om M
I
PS assembly generato
r
commit
|
commitdiff
|
tree
2011-08-19
inglo
r
ion
arm_gas_generator:
D
o
n
'
t
write debug info to st
d
err
commit
|
commitdiff
|
tree
2011-08-19
inglorion
ar
m
_gas_
g
e
n
e
rator: Im
p
lemen
t
ed tail
c
a
l
ls
commit
|
commitdiff
|
tree
2011-08-19
inglorion
arm_gas_genera
t
or: I
m
plemented rol
commit
|
commitdiff
|
tree
2011-08-19
inglorio
n
arm_gas_ge
n
e
rator
:
Implemented d
i
v and mod using __aeabi_idi
.
.
.
commit
|
commitdiff
|
tree
2011-08-19
in
g
l
o
rion
ar
m
_g
a
s
_gen
e
rato
r
: Emit constants at
every goto and
.
.
.
commit
|
commitdiff
|
tree
2011-08-19
inglorion
arm_gas_
g
enera
t
or
:
A
d
de
d
s
upport for blo
c
ks
commit
|
commitdiff
|
tree
2011-08-19
inglorion
arm_gas_gene
r
ator:
make
call work with addres
s
es in
.
.
.
commit
|
commitdiff
|
tree
2011-08-18
inglorion
First support
for arm ar
c
hitecture
commit
|
commitdiff
|
tree
2011-07-08
inglorion
U
pd
a
te
d
tes
t
s
cases for set-byte and se
t
word
commit
|
commitdiff
|
tree
2011-06-25
inglor
i
on
Added
t
est program
containin
g
e
rrors
commit
|
commitdiff
|
tree
2011-06-25
i
nglori
o
n
Added sup
p
ort
for listing
a
n
d
testi
n
g
feat
u
res
commit
|
commitdiff
|
tree
2011-04-04
inglorion
Improved
error rep
o
r
ting
commit
|
commitdiff
|
tree
2011-04-04
inglo
r
i
o
n
P
ut va
l
idatio
n
in th
e
p
ar
s
e
r
commit
|
commitdiff
|
tree
2011-03-20
ing
l
orion
Made voo
d
oo
c
report
m
ultiple compiler e
r
ro
r
s, if pres
e
nt
commit
|
commitdiff
|
tree
2011-03-20
inglorion
Chan
g
ed "topl
e
vel
"
to "t
o
p
_level"
t
o
align with
e
xis
t
ing
.
.
.
commit
|
commitdiff
|
tree
2011-03-19
in
g
lo
r
i
on
Made compiler
c
ollect errors, instead of b
a
iling
o
u
t
.
.
.
commit
|
commitdiff
|
tree
2011-03-18
ing
l
or
i
on
M
erged
va
l
idator tes
t
s with c
o
mpiler tests
commit
|
commitdiff
|
tree
2011-03-18
inglo
r
ion
Added validator to compiler
commit
|
commitdiff
|
tree
2011-03-18
in
g
lorion
A
d
ded
suppor
t
for at
-
expressions to valida
t
o
r
commit
|
commitdiff
|
tree
2011-03-17
inglorion
Added more direct
i
ves to valida
t
o
r
commit
|
commitdiff
|
tree
2011-03-17
in
g
lor
i
on
Ad
d
e
d validator
commit
|
commitdiff
|
tree
2011-03-15
inglorion
Added
.
git
i
gnore f
i
le to t
e
st director
y
commit
|
commitdiff
|
tree
2011-01-15
inglori
o
n
Synchronized langu
a
ge
.
html with latest langua
g
e specification
commit
|
commitdiff
|
tree
2011-01-10
inglorion
Added support fo
r
chained if
commit
|
commitdiff
|
tree
2011-01-10
inglorion
A
dded test
c
a
s
e
for chain
e
d if
commit
|
commitdiff
|
tree
2011-01-08
inglorion
Implemented rotate actions for
M
IP
S
commit
|
commitdiff
|
tree
2011-01-08
i
n
glo
r
ion
Implem
e
nted rotate acti
o
n
s
for
i386 and AMD64
commit
|
commitdiff
|
tree
2011-01-08
i
n
g
lori
o
n
Added test f
o
r rotate actions
commit
|
commitdiff
|
tree
2011-01-08
inglorion
Implemented shift
i
nstruc
t
io
n
s f
o
r MIPS
commit
|
commitdiff
|
tree
2011-01-08
ingl
o
rion
Imp
l
emented shift action
s
f
o
r i38
6
a
nd AMD64
commit
|
commitdiff
|
tree
2011-01-08
inglorion
A
d
ded test
f
or bitwise and a
r
i
thmetic shift
operatio
n
s
commit
|
commitdiff
|
tree
2010-12-07
in
g
lo
r
ion
Fixed NASM generator
s
o that
b
egin_bl
o
ck accepts the
.
.
.
commit
|
commitdiff
|
tree
2010-12-07
ingl
o
rio
n
Impl
e
m
ented
b
l
o
cks for
M
I
PS
.
commit
|
commitdiff
|
tree
2010-12-05
in
g
lorion
Allow return
w
ithout a val
u
e
.
commit
|
commitdiff
|
tree
2010-11-21
inglori
o
n
Ma
d
e to
p
-level blocks in i386 a
n
d AMD64 se
t
EBP
/
RBP
.
.
.
commit
|
commitdiff
|
tree
2010-11-21
inglo
r
ion
A
d
ded
test
c
ase for code not contained
i
n functions
.
commit
|
commitdiff
|
tree
2010-11-21
inglorion
A
d
ded support
for bloc
k
s to i386 and AM
D
64 targets
.
commit
|
commitdiff
|
tree
2010-11-21
inglo
r
ion
Up
d
a
ted v
e
rsion to 0
.
7
.
0
commit
|
commitdiff
|
tree
2010-11-21
inglorion
Fixed escapi
n
g
i
n strings in
N
asmGenerator
.
commit
|
commitdiff
|
tree
2010-11-21
inglorion
Added tests
for e
s
caping
bytes in string literals
.
commit
|
commitdiff
|
tree
2010-11-21
ingl
o
r
ion
Upda
t
e
d
version to 0
.
6
.
3
commit
|
commitdiff
|
tree
2010-11-21
ingl
o
r
i
on
Fix
e
d
mi
s
spelled variable in NasmGenera
t
or
.
commit
|
commitdiff
|
tree
2010-11-21
inglori
o
n
NasmGenerator: Escape single quot
e
s
in strings
.
commit
|
commitdiff
|
tree
2010-11-21
inglori
o
n
A
dded test
c
ases for
a
t-expres
s
ions
.
commit
|
commitdiff
|
tree
2010-11-21
inglorio
n
Add
e
d supp
o
rt fo
r
a
t
-
expressions
to i3
8
6 and AMD64
.
.
.
commit
|
commitdiff
|
tree
2010-11-21
inglorion
Up
d
ated N
a
sm
E
LFGenera
t
or to raise
a
n exception
if running the
commit
|
commitdiff
|
tree
2010-11-21
inglor
i
on
Added
.
gitignore file
.
commit
|
commitdiff
|
tree
2010-05-05
inglorion
Increm
e
nted vers
i
on
to 0
.
6
.
2
.
commit
|
commitdiff
|
tree
2010-05-05
inglorion
Add
e
d testcase
s
and fixed bugs in set-word for i
3
8
6
.
.
.
commit
|
commitdiff
|
tree
2010-04-15
i
n
glorion
Up
d
ated version
to 0
.
6
.
1
commit
|
commitdiff
|
tree
2010-04-15
inglor
i
on
Add
e
d missing require for
c
omm
o
n_c
o
de_genera
t
or
.
rb
.
.
.
commit
|
commitdiff
|
tree
2010-04-15
inglor
i
on
Modif
i
ed
M
IP
S
GasGe
n
erato
r
so
th
a
t rdoc
d
o
es
n
't c
h
ok
e
.
.
.
commit
|
commitdiff
|
tree
2010-04-15
i
nglo
r
ion
Fix
e
d implementati
o
n of div and m
o
d o
n
i386
a
nd amd
6
4
.
commit
|
commitdiff
|
tree
2010-04-15
inglor
i
on
Updat
e
d
test cases
for di
v
and mo
d
to reflect updated
.
.
.
commit
|
commitdiff
|
tree
2010-04-15
inglori
o
n
Updated
lang
u
a
ge
d
es
c
ription fo
r
div an
d
mod
.
commit
|
commitdiff
|
tree
2010-04-14
i
n
g
lorio
n
Added spe
c
ification of comments to the language
d
escription
.
commit
|
commitdiff
|
tree
2010-04-14
i
nglorion
Fixed bugs
i
n
HTML of langu
a
ge descri
p
tio
n
.
commit
|
commitdiff
|
tree
2010-04-14
inglorion
U
pd
a
ted languag
e
.
h
t
ml to bette
r
ref
l
ect
t
he current
.
.
.
commit
|
commitdiff
|
tree
2010-04-14
i
nglorion
A
M
D64
N
ASMGenerator: fix
e
d bugs uncov
e
r
e
d by many-
v
a
r
s
.
.
.
commit
|
commitdiff
|
tree
next